Is there a reason why the surface boards run perpendicular to the house?

Answer:

Not really. There is no structural difference between the deck plans that have the surface boards running parallel or perpendicular to the house.

When the surface boards run perpendicular to the house, there are a few advantages:

  1. The deck is slightly easier to build.
  2. Only one row of Dek-Block® piers are exposed from the edge of the deck.
  3. If the deck is wider than 16ft. splicing of the surface boards may not be needed.
